🍽️ What you can eat here

Pulled from Gluto's celiac safety report for this location.

✅ Reported safe options

  • Gluten-free crust pizzas (GF crusts) are mentioned by diners as an available option.
  • Cauliflower crust pizzas are also cited as an option in service discussions.
  • Note: The establishment is not noted as a dedicated gluten-free facility, so cross-contact precautions rely on kitchen practices and individual staff handling. Recent positive experiences exist, but there are also older concerns about shared ovens and staff knowledge.

⚠️ Risks & cross-contamination

  • The business is not dedicated gluten-free, which means cross-contamination risk exists in principle.
  • At least one older reviewer explicitly mentioned that the same oven could be used for GF and non-GF items, highlighting a potential cross-contact concern.
  • A more recent negative service review underscores the importance of clear communication about GF preparation to ensure safe handling.
  • Because cross-contamination risk is a real consideration and the facility isn’t dedicated GF, diners should:
  • Communicate clearly about gluten-free needs when ordering and during pick-up.
  • Consider requesting fresh equipment (e.g., cutters) and confirm how pizzas are baked and whether dedicated GF prep/ovens are used on busy days.
